Morgan, Derrick
Forward March
Originally released in 1962, Forward March! is the first long player from one of Jamaicas biggest stars of the early 1960s, who at one point occupied the first seven spaces on the JA pop chart! Included here is his biggest hit of all, the Leslie Kong produced "Housewives Choice", the song that sparked the massive beef between Morgan and Prince Buster, which Morgan sings about on "The Blazing Fire". Rounding out the set are the title track - a huge influence on the 2-Tone movement - and 9 more classic sides of early ska.
